What are the extra wheels for anyway?
Is it just a technicality thing? Like once a truck weighs over a certain amount it requires 3 rear axles on the ground? Even though it literally isn't doing anything or supporting any of the load? But now big law is happy :^)
>>
>>28628376
for the pushers in the middle yes, but that drop down bridge axel makes a very big difference in handling and is hydraulic. If the truck is unloaded you can pressurize it and change a drive tire without a jack.

>>28628376
The middle wheels can be lowered so they become load bearing, for when the mixer is full of cement. Helps with ground pressure over gravel or dirt.

>>28629188
blame the jew government and companies for that, we could easily pull it up an incline wound the fuck out but they gut our engines. Also if you notice when a mixer is doing this the drum is spinning super fast, it's because the rotation of the drum is tied to the PTO and if you're going far away you're probably leaving very very wet which will spill on an incline
